The door hinges with what appear to be bolts are the ones upgraded to west coast mirrors. Regular hinges have a pin. I've been upgrading mine with the kits from ODI. You have to do a little work and they aren't exact military but the tradeoff is remarkable. Most dealers have the hinges.

I've always had good luck removing pins by heating the hinges with a torch. I had some rusty one and some I had to heat untill red but I've never had one that wouldn't come apart.
